Hello everyone, thanks for accepting me to the forum. I live in Southwest Scotland but work in Abingdon oxford so spend a lot of time on the road.

I currently fish a small mixed syndicate near my home where nearly everyone carp fishes apart from me. I have started to make my own floats as I also wildfowl on the solway so have a good supply of goose quills. My main aim over the next couple of seasons is to transfer my tackle to more traditional tackle and to get my 8 year old in to fishing, so be prepared for lots of questions.
